I am not familiar with Satallites but in my experience laptops should boot
even with a totally bad battery as long as the ac adapter is connected. It
sounds to me like there might be something wrong with the charging circuit
in the laptop. A short probably. You may be able to find it with a ohmmeter.

> I'm pretty sure this is a dead battery issue, but maybe someone can
confirm
> or correct me.
>
> This Satellite's AC power LCD blinks orange with the battery in it, and
> won't boot at all.  It'll only boot without the battery.  It does the same
> thing with the battery from the dead one I got to replace the screen. and
> I'm pretty sure it's dead too.
>
> Is it typical for a dead battery to behave like this?  Or might there be
> something else going on?
